A new Request for Comments is now available in online RFC libraries.

        
        RFC 9221

        Title:      An Unreliable Datagram Extension to QUIC 
        Author:     T. Pauly,
                    E. Kinnear,
                    D. Schinazi
        Status:     Standards Track
        Stream:     IETF
        Date:       March 2022
        Mailbox:    [email protected],
                    [email protected],
                    [email protected]
        Pages:      9
        Updates/Obsoletes/SeeAlso:   None

        I-D Tag:    draft-ietf-quic-datagram-10.txt

        URL:        https://www.rfc-editor.org/info/rfc9221

        DOI:        10.17487/RFC9221

This document defines an extension to the QUIC transport protocol to
add support for sending and receiving unreliable datagrams over a
QUIC connection.

This document is a product of the QUIC Working Group of the IETF.

This is now a Proposed Standard.
